Respironics Ventilator NM3
Portable Ventilator Monitor
Respiratory profile monitor
The Respironics NM3 monitors physiologic gas exchange, deadspace, and alveolar tidal volume, and a host of accessory parameters. This valuable insight helps you answer the toughest clinical questions, throughout the continuum of care.
Specifications Show less
- Patient types
-
Adult YesPediatric YesNeonatal Yes - Communications
-
Philips VueLink open interfaceRS232 YesSpacelabs Flexport open interfaceUSB YesRespi-Link YesV200 interface YesPrinter capability PCL3 and PCL5Analog output port Yes - Operation
-
Mainstream CO2 Capnostat 5 sensorSidestream CO2 LoFlo sensor (option)Cardiac output NICO Sensor (option)Pulse oximetry Masimo sensors - Alerts
-
Adjustable ETCO2, SpO2, RR, no respiration, VCO2, pulse rate, cardiac outputAudio (adjustable volume) 2 min, silence, or OFFVisual Screen indicator and alert bar with alarm priorityNurse call Normally opened and normally closed - Internal battery
-
Life 45 minRecharge time 12 hrType Lead acid gel cell - Parameters measured
-
CO2 elimination VC02End tidal carbon dioxide ETCO2Inspired carbon dioxide Insp CO2Mixed expired CO2 PeCO2Respiration rate RROxygen saturation SpO2Pulse rate [heart symbol]Positive end expiratory pressure PEEPmean airway pressure MAPPeak inspiratory pressure PIPPeak expiratory pressure PEPPeak inspiratory flow PIFPeak expiratory flow PEFSystematic vascular resistance SVRAirway deadspace Vd AwMinute volume MVDeadspace to tidal volume ratio Vd/VtRapid shallow breathing index I RSBAlveolar minute volume MvalvInspired tidal volume VtiExpired tidal volume VteDynamic compliance CdynAirway resistance Raw - Cardiac output (option)
-
Cardiac output C.O.Stroke volume index SVICardiac index CIStroke volume SVRPulmonary capillary blood flow PCBF
